Age Calculator: Determine Chronological & Biological Age
Table of Contents
Why Precision Matters in Age Calculation
Understanding how to calculate age may seem simple, yet the implications of inaccuracy can be significant. Whether verifying legal eligibility, assessing medical risks, or planning for retirement, a single day's difference can have considerable real-world consequences. Age is not merely a number; it's a legal threshold, a clinical variable, and a financial determinant simultaneously. Utilising an age calculator online ensures precision and reliability in these critical assessments.
The Hidden Flaw in Simple Subtraction
The most prevalent method — subtracting a birth year from the current year — is surprisingly error-prone. It often overlooks whether the person's birthday has occurred in the current calendar year, leading to inaccuracies. For instance, someone born in November checked in February might appear one year older than they legally are.

This isn't a rare edge case. Statistically, any given date falls before someone's birthday roughly 50% of the time during the year. In high-volume data environments — such as payroll systems, patient records, and eligibility databases — such errors compound significantly. A simple subtraction approach introduces inaccuracies across numerous records, particularly when the timing of the birthday relative to the query date is ignored.
Where Precision Has Real Consequences
Chronological age — the exact elapsed time between a birth date and a reference date — is crucial for decisions across various domains:
- Legal eligibility: Age gates for voting, driving licences, alcohol purchase, and financial contracts rely on precise dates, not approximate years.
- Retirement planning: State Pension entitlement in the UK depends on specific birth date thresholds, where even a single day can impact payment timing.
- Medical diagnostics: Clinical screening programmes, paediatric dosage calculations, and insurance underwriting all depend on age precision measured in months or even days.
The ICO's guidance on age assurance technologies underscores the importance of reliable age determination in regulated digital environments.
Understanding why precision matters is the first step — but the real complexity lies in how modern tools compute that precision. The mechanics behind accurate age calculation reveal surprising subtleties that even well-designed systems frequently overlook.
The Mechanics of Chronological Age: How Tools Calculate Time
Precision in age calculation starts with understanding what is actually being measured. Chronological age is the elapsed time between a person's date of birth and any target date — whether today, a past event, or a future milestone. The challenge lies in the fact that time doesn't move in perfectly equal units.

Handling Variable Month Lengths
The fundamental complication in age calculation is that months can vary between 28 and 31 days. A naive system counting raw days and dividing by an average figure introduces subtle errors. The correct approach uses date-component logic: comparing the day and month of the birth date against the target date's day and month, rather than converting everything into days.
In practice, this means an age counter must:
- Subtract the birth year from the target year to get a baseline figure.
- Check whether the birthday has occurred yet within the target year.
- Subtract one year from the result if the anniversary has not yet passed.
This ensures a reliable age calculator online produces results that align with legal and administrative records, replicating calendar logic rather than arithmetic averaging.
Why Dividing by 365.25 Falls Short
The 365-day fallacy: Dividing the total number of days between two dates by 365 (or even 365.25 to account for leap years) doesn't yield chronological age in completed years — it results in a decimal approximation that is legally and clinically imprecise.
The 365.25 method smooths out leap years over time but doesn't reflect which specific years in a person’s life contained a 29th February. For a child born on 28/02/2000, this distinction matters acutely. Actuarial standards, such as those in the NAIC Valuation Manual, treat exact age as a discrete, calendar-based value — not a floating decimal.
Calculating Age Against Any Target Date
Age calculation often requires determining age as of a specific reference date — such as a contract signing date or a medical assessment date. The logic remains identical; only the endpoint variable changes.
Standardising inputs is crucial. When using any date-based system, clarity about which date is the "start" (date of birth) and which is the "end" (reference date) eliminates ambiguity. Swapping these values — even accidentally — leads to nonsensical negative results or inflated figures.
Mastering these principles is foundational. Once solid, the logical step is applying them at scale — precisely where tools like Excel become indispensable for managing large datasets of individuals across HR systems and research rosters.
Professional Age Calculation: Excel and Data Management
For HR managers, clinical researchers, and data analysts, a date calculator age function in spreadsheet software is often the most practical solution available. Excel and Google Sheets support powerful date arithmetic — but using them correctly requires knowing which tools to reach for and, critically, which common shortcuts to avoid.
Mastering DATEDIF for Professional Databases
DATEDIF: A spreadsheet function that calculates the difference between two dates across a specified interval — years, months, or days — accounting for variable lengths of calendar months and leap years.
The DATEDIF function is the backbone of professional age calculation in spreadsheet environments. Its syntax is straightforward: =DATEDIF(birth_date, reference_date, "Y"). The "Y" parameter is what distinguishes reliable age calculation from approximation — it instructs the function to count only fully completed years, avoiding rounding or estimating based on a fixed-day count.

In practice, this distinction matters considerably. A person born on 15/03/1990 assessed on 14/03/2025 hasn't reached their 35th birthday. The "Y" parameter correctly returns 34. Alternative approaches — particularly dividing by 365 — would incorrectly return 35, introducing errors across large rosters.
The 365-Day Division Error
The most common pitfall in spreadsheet age arithmetic is dividing the day difference between two dates by 365.
This method ignores leap years entirely. Over ten years, this omission introduces a discrepancy of two to three days per person — trivial in isolation but potentially significant when compliance thresholds, pension eligibility, or clinical trial enrolment criteria hinge on exact ages. The DATEDIF function with the "Y" parameter eliminates this risk by operating directly on calendar logic rather than day counts.
A secondary pitfall involves date formatting. Cells that appear to contain dates may actually store text strings, causing functions to return errors or — more dangerously — incorrect values. Validating date columns before running any age calculation is essential hygiene in any professional database.
Automating Age Updates in Dynamic Rosters
Static age fields are a liability. An employee record capturing age at the point of hire becomes increasingly inaccurate over time. The solution is to anchor age calculations to TODAY(), ensuring ages update automatically when a spreadsheet refreshes: =DATEDIF(A2, TODAY(), "Y").
This approach is particularly valuable in NHS patient rosters, HR compliance systems, and research cohort databases, where age-banded reporting must remain current without manual intervention. Combined with conditional formatting — flagging individuals approaching age-related thresholds — automated age columns transform static records into genuinely responsive data tools.
For those managing beyond spreadsheets — or seeking tools that surface not just years but months, weeks, and meaningful milestones — the next section evaluates the best online age calculators available.
Evaluating the Best Online Age Calculators and Software
Not all age calculation tools are created equal. As discussed, precise chronological age computation involves more than subtracting one year from another — and the best digital tools reflect that complexity. Whether verifying eligibility or tracking a personal milestone, choosing the right tool for online age calculation by date of birth can greatly enhance accuracy and experience.

What Separates a Standard Tool from a Specialist One
Special Age Calculator: A tool that goes beyond outputting years alone, presenting results in multiple time units — including months, weeks, days, hours, minutes, seconds, and estimated heartbeats — to give users a richer picture of elapsed time.
A basic tool might indicate someone is 34 years old. A specialist tool will tell you they are 34 years, 7 months, 12 days, roughly 18,000 days, approximately 432,000 hours, and an estimated 1.4 billion heartbeats into their life. That granularity serves real purposes: insurers, clinicians, legal professionals, and HR teams benefit from sub-year precision rather than rounded figures.
Key features worth prioritising when selecting a tool:
- Multi-unit output — Days, weeks, months, and years displayed simultaneously.
- Milestone detection — Alerts for upcoming significant birthdays or anniversaries.
- Leap year awareness — Accurate handling of 29 February edge cases.
- Time zone support — Critical when birth records span different regions.
- Customisable reference dates — Calculating age for a past or future date, not just today.
Mobile App vs. Browser-Based Tool
The choice between a dedicated mobile application and a web-based calculator often depends on frequency of use and context. A mobile app, such as a dedicated date-of-birth calculator, suits professionals who need quick lookups in the field — a GP reviewing a patient's notes or an HR manager at a recruitment event. Browser-based tools, however, are better suited to detailed analysis requiring a larger display. In practice, browser tools typically offer richer interfaces with more configuration options.
Privacy: A Consideration Worth Taking Seriously
The ICO's guidance on age assurance technologies highlights that date-of-birth data constitutes personal information under UK data protection law. Entering a full DOB — particularly for a third party like a child or patient — into an unverified website carries genuine risk. Before using any tool, check for a published privacy policy, confirm data is processed client-side where possible, and avoid platforms that require account registration simply to perform a basic calculation.
The rule of thumb is straightforward: if a tool doesn't need your data to function, it shouldn't be asking for it.
Choosing the right calculator tool is ultimately about matching functionality to purpose — but it's worth remembering that chronological age, however precisely measured, tells only part of the story. The next section examines how biological age can diverge significantly from the numbers on a birth certificate, and why that distinction increasingly matters to health professionals.
Chronological vs. Biological Age: The Health Perspective
When you calculate age from a date of birth, you arrive at chronological age — the straightforward count of years, months, and days elapsed since birth. It's the number on your passport, the figure your GP records, and the baseline every medical professional references first. But chronological age tells only part of the story.

What Is Biological Age?
Biological age: A measure of how well — or how poorly — your cells, tissues, and organ systems are functioning relative to population norms for a given chronological age bracket.
Where chronological age is fixed and immutable, biological age is dynamic. It's shaped by biomarkers including telomere length, inflammatory markers such as C-reactive protein, cardiovascular efficiency, and metabolic panel results. Two individuals born on the same date can carry vastly different biological ages depending on lifestyle, environment, genetics, and healthcare access.
Chronological age is your starting point. Biological age is your score.Why Medical Assessments Prioritise Biological Markers
Clinicians and researchers increasingly look beyond birth dates because chronological age alone is a poor predictor of health outcomes. In practice, a 55-year-old with optimal cardiovascular fitness, healthy BMI, and low inflammatory markers may carry the biological profile of someone a decade younger — and vice versa.
This matters practically in several contexts:
- Surgical risk assessments: Anaesthetists often evaluate functional age over calendar age.
- Cancer screening intervals: Adjusted based on cellular health indicators.
- Medication dosing: Renal and hepatic function tests frequently override age-based defaults.
- Insurance underwriting: Increasingly incorporates biometric data alongside date-of-birth records.
On the other hand, chronological age remains legally and administratively essential. It determines eligibility thresholds, pension entitlements, and clinical trial criteria — areas where a precise, date-verified figure is non-negotiable.
Using Chronological Age as a Health Baseline
One practical approach is to treat your chronological age as a neutral benchmark against which biological progress can be measured. Regular health screenings — ideally every 12 months after the age of 40 — allow you to track whether lifestyle interventions are genuinely shifting your biological markers in a favourable direction.
Example scenario: A 48-year-old begins a structured exercise and nutrition programme. Repeat biomarker testing 18 months later may show arterial stiffness and glucose regulation consistent with a 41-year-old profile. The chronological age hasn't changed — but the biological trajectory has shifted meaningfully.
Understanding both figures together gives a far richer picture of health. It's worth noting that this duality of age measurement is largely a Western biomedical framework — something that becomes even more nuanced when you consider how different cultures define and count age in the first place.
Global Perspectives: Cultural Variations in Age Counting
How age is counted is far from universal. Whilst most Western nations rely on the Gregorian chronological system — measuring the precise number of years elapsed since birth — several East Asian cultures have historically used entirely different frameworks. Understanding these distinctions matters whenever age is used for legal, medical, or administrative purposes across international borders.

The Traditional East Asian Age System
Traditional Age Counting (East Asian Reckoning): A system in which a person is considered one year old at the moment of birth, with an additional year added at each New Year rather than on the individual's birthday.
Under this system, a baby born on 30th December could technically be considered two years old by 1st January — just two days later. The logic is rooted in cultural tradition: the time spent in the womb counts as the first year of life, and the New Year collectively ages everyone by one year simultaneously. In practice, this means East Asian traditional ages can run one to two years ahead of the Western chronological equivalent.
The Role of the Lunar New Year
The Lunar New Year complicates matters further. Because the Lunar calendar shifts relative to the Gregorian calendar each year, the precise moment at which a person gains a year under traditional reckoning varies annually. A person born in late January might gain their traditional "new year" increment within days, while someone born in February could wait nearly a full Gregorian year. This variability makes standardised conversion between systems genuinely complex.

Reconciling Systems for Legal and International Documents
International organisations — including those governing passports, medical records, and cross-border legal agreements — almost universally default to the Gregorian chronological age for formal documentation. The United Nations demographic standards confirm that population data relies on standardised birth-date reckoning, regardless of the registrant's cultural background.
For individuals navigating both systems, using the best free online age calculator — one that accepts a specific date of birth and calculates against any reference date — is the most reliable way to produce a legally recognised chronological age on demand.
These cultural nuances raise a broader question: when an exact age is needed, which date serves as the reference point? That leads naturally to some of the most frequently asked practical questions about age calculation — covered next.
Common Questions: Calculating Age from Specific Dates
Age calculation questions arise constantly — from verifying eligibility for a service to settling a friendly debate about how old a historical figure was at a pivotal moment. Understanding the most reliable methods helps you get accurate answers quickly, whatever the situation.
Can an Age Calculator Work for Any Past Date?
Yes, absolutely. A well-designed age calculator does not simply measure the gap between a birth date and today. It can determine the precise time duration in years, months, and days between any two dates you specify. This makes it equally useful for calculating how old someone was in 1945, how long a business has been trading, or how many years have passed since a significant event.
In practice, you simply enter a start date (the date of birth or origin) and a target date (any point in the past or future). The tool handles leap years, varying month lengths, and calendar anomalies automatically — details that manual arithmetic can easily miss.
How to Calculate Age from a Date of Birth Without a Dedicated Tool
If a specialist calculator is not to hand, a standard spreadsheet application works reliably. In most spreadsheet programmes, the formula =DATEDIF(A1,B1,"Y") calculates completed years between two dates entered in cells A1 and B1. This approach is particularly useful for bulk calculations involving multiple individuals, such as employee records or eligibility assessments.
The Simplest Manual Method for Quick Estimations
When no device is available, a straightforward mental arithmetic approach works well:
- Subtract the birth year from the current (or target) year.
- Adjust by one if the birthday has not yet occurred within that year.
Example scenario: A person born on 15/08/1990, and today is 10/03/2025 — the initial subtraction gives 35, but since August has not yet arrived, the correct age is 34.
Knowing which method fits your situation means fewer errors and greater confidence in every age-related decision you make. Whether you rely on an online calculator, a spreadsheet formula, or a quick mental calculation, accurate age determination is well within reach — start with the method that suits your circumstances today.
Key Takeaways
- Legal eligibility: Age gates for voting, driving licences, alcohol purchase, and financial contracts depend on exact dates, not approximate years.
- Retirement planning: State Pension entitlement in the UK is tied to specific birth date thresholds, where even a single day can affect payment timing.
- Medical diagnostics: Clinical screening programmes, paediatric dosage calculations, and insurance underwriting all rely on age precision measured in months or even days.
Related articles
Keep reading similar topics
The Truth Behind DOB Calculators: Why They Go Viral
Ever wonder why birth date calculators are so addictive? Discover the psychology behind viral DOB trends, astrology charts, and the secrets hidden in your birth.
Precision Word Counter: Accurate Character & Word Count Tool
Need an accurate word count? Use our professional word counter tool to ensure your writing meets strict length requirements for publishing, SEO, and more.
Why the Best Online Word Counter Is Your Ultimate Writing Tool
Stop using basic calculators. Discover why a professional word count checker is an essential writing assistant for precision, clarity, and better content.
